NEW LONDON, N.H. – August 31, 2012 - The Colby-Sawyer women's tennis team suffered a 7-2 defeat to the visiting Gulls of Endicott, in a season opener for both teams Friday afternoon.
Endicott sophomore Chrissy Martel (Westbrook, Conn.) lost the first set 6-3, but rallied to win the next two 6-4 and 10-8 to defeat junior Liz Lincoln (Plymouth, Mass.) at No. 1 singles. Junior Emilee Cloutier (Lewiston, Maine) was a 6-1, 6-1 winner over Colby-Sawyer freshman
Ashlyn Ramsay (Barkhamsted, Conn.).
At No. 3 singles, Endicott sophomore Natalie Egbert (Gorham, Maine) defeated freshman
Charlotte Horton (South Hamilton, Mass.), 6-2 and 6-1. Sophomore Amy Heacox (Marion, Mass.) needed a tie break in the first set to defeat Colby-Sawyer senior
Claire Toffey (Barnstable, Mass.) 7-6 (3), 6-1.
Sophomore
Donna Gordon (Essex Junction, Vt.) earned the lone singles point for the Chargers with a 6-4, 7-5 victory over senior Gina Pinciaro (Beverly, Mass.) at No. 5 singles. Endicott's Annie Gluskin (Duxbury, Mass.) defeated sophomore
Oxana Tkachenko (Lviv, Ukraine) 6-4, 6-3 in the No. 6 spot.
Colby-Sawyer duo Toffey and Lincoln earned a point for the Chargers with a 9-7 win over Egbert and Martel at No. 1 doubles. Cloutier and Pinciaro defeated Ramsay and Gordon 8-3 at No. 2 doubles. Heacox and freshman Brittany Potter (Bedford, N.H.) earned an 8-2 win at No. 3 doubles over Horton and Tkachenko.
